Browse ModelsWavespeed AIHunyuan 3d V3.1 Image To 3d Rapid

Hunyuan 3d V3.1 Image To 3d Rapid

Hunyuan 3d V3.1 Image To 3d Rapid

Playground

Try it on WavespeedAI!

Hunyuan 3D V3.1 Rapid is a fast image-to-3D generation model, quickly converting 2D images into 3D models. Ready-to-use REST inference API, best performance, no coldstarts, affordable pricing.

Features

Hunyuan 3D V3.1 Image-to-3D Rapid

Hunyuan 3D V3.1 Rapid is Tencent’s fast 3D generation model that converts a single image into a high-quality 3D model. Simply upload an image of any object — the model generates a complete 3D mesh with textures in seconds. Perfect for rapid prototyping, game assets, e-commerce visualization, and 3D content creation.


Why Choose This?

  • Single image input Generate complete 3D models from just one image — no multi-view captures required.

  • Rapid generation Fast processing delivers 3D assets quickly for rapid iteration and prototyping.

  • High-quality output Produces detailed 3D meshes with accurate geometry and textures.

  • Simple workflow One-click generation — upload an image and get a 3D model instantly.

  • Ultra-affordable Just $0.0225 per generation — cost-effective for high-volume workflows.


Parameters

ParameterRequiredDescription
imageYesSource image of the object (URL or upload)

How to Use

  1. Upload your image — provide a clear image of the object you want to convert to 3D.
  2. Run — submit and download your 3D model.

Pricing

OutputCost
Per 3D model$0.0225

Billing Rules

  • Flat rate: $0.0225 per generation
  • No additional charges for mesh complexity or texture quality

Best Use Cases

  • Game Development — Quickly generate 3D assets from concept art or reference images.
  • E-commerce — Create 3D product models for interactive shopping experiences.
  • Prototyping — Rapidly visualize objects in 3D before committing to full production.
  • AR/VR Content — Generate 3D assets for augmented and virtual reality applications.
  • 3D Printing — Convert product images into printable 3D models.

Pro Tips

  • Use images with clear, uncluttered backgrounds for best results.
  • Objects photographed from a 3/4 angle typically produce better 3D geometry.
  • Ensure good lighting with minimal shadows on the object.
  • Higher resolution images capture more surface detail in the 3D output.
  • For complex objects, use images that clearly show the object’s shape and structure.

Notes

  • Image is the only required field.
  • Output format is a 3D mesh with textures.
  • Ensure uploaded image URLs are publicly accessible.

Authentication

For authentication details, please refer to the Authentication Guide.

API Endpoints

Submit Task & Query Result


# Submit the task
curl --location --request POST "https://api.wavespeed.ai/api/v3/wavespeed-ai/hunyuan-3d-v3.1/image-to-3d-rapid" \
--header "Content-Type: application/json" \
--header "Authorization: Bearer ${WAVESPEED_API_KEY}" \
--data-raw '{}'

# Get the result
curl --location --request GET "https://api.wavespeed.ai/api/v3/predictions/${requestId}/result" \
--header "Authorization: Bearer ${WAVESPEED_API_KEY}"

Parameters

Task Submission Parameters

Request Parameters

ParameterTypeRequiredDefaultRangeDescription
imagestringYes-Front view image of the object to convert into a 3D model (128-5000px, max 8MB, JPG/PNG/WEBP)

Response Parameters

ParameterTypeDescription
codeintegerHTTP status code (e.g., 200 for success)
messagestringStatus message (e.g., “success”)
data.idstringUnique identifier for the prediction, Task Id
data.modelstringModel ID used for the prediction
data.outputsarrayArray of URLs to the generated content (empty when status is not completed)
data.urlsobjectObject containing related API endpoints
data.urls.getstringURL to retrieve the prediction result
data.has_nsfw_contentsarrayArray of boolean values indicating NSFW detection for each output
data.statusstringStatus of the task: created, processing, completed, or failed
data.created_atstringISO timestamp of when the request was created (e.g., “2023-04-01T12:34:56.789Z”)
data.errorstringError message (empty if no error occurred)
data.timingsobjectObject containing timing details
data.timings.inferenceintegerInference time in milliseconds

Result Request Parameters

ParameterTypeRequiredDefaultDescription
idstringYes-Task ID

Result Response Parameters

ParameterTypeDescription
codeintegerHTTP status code (e.g., 200 for success)
messagestringStatus message (e.g., “success”)
dataobjectThe prediction data object containing all details
data.idstringUnique identifier for the prediction, the ID of the prediction to get
data.modelstringModel ID used for the prediction
data.outputsstringArray of URLs to the generated content (empty when status is not completed).
data.urlsobjectObject containing related API endpoints
data.urls.getstringURL to retrieve the prediction result
data.statusstringStatus of the task: created, processing, completed, or failed
data.created_atstringISO timestamp of when the request was created (e.g., “2023-04-01T12:34:56.789Z”)
data.errorstringError message (empty if no error occurred)
data.timingsobjectObject containing timing details
data.timings.inferenceintegerInference time in milliseconds
© 2025 WaveSpeedAI. All rights reserved.